Partial view of the Jacaranda tree with moon above. The beautiful lilac Jacaranda tree blooms once a year between mid October and end of November in Sydney, Australia. The story goes that many years ago Jacaranda saplings were gifted to new Mothers, encouraging them to plant them and watch them grow alongside their children. It is believed that in fact a British botanist brought a specimen to Australia from South America and planted the first Jacaranda in Sydney.
